German to English translations [PRO] Medical - Medical: Dentistry / Medical Specialist Abbreviations
German term or phrase:P (abbreviation)
These are in a survey in which the survey taker (doctors and dentists specializing in dental surgery, implants, tissue reconstruction, etc.) is asked to chose his/her specialty from the following list: GP I P ORS. And there is a space for "other" as well.
I assume GP stands for general practitioner, and I'm guessing ORS would stand for something like oral rehab specialist, but I thought I'd better seek expert advice on these. I don't have a clue abbout I or P. As per the rules, I'll submit each as a separate question, but they are all from this survey. And are there acceptable English abbreviations for each one or would it be better (at least in some cases) to write them out?
Explanation: I = Implantologist, P = Periodontist
